Brad_cin_dell said:
Hello Brad
Hi StillHope !!!
While applying do we need to submit the PCC initially( 1st stage of application ) or do we have to do it at the time of medicals? Do we need PCC for both me and my spouse?
No, Not at this stage when u will send your application to visa office that time u need police clearance certifcate
Also need some advise on the application checklist, here which i got from the Quebec website:
1.Principal Application
Yes U and your wife both filled separate forms
2.Spouse Declaration
Yes u and your spouse
3.Application Fee
Yes for you and for your wife
4.Education
Yes you and your spouse all mark sheets, diplomas, degree notary attested
5.Work
Yes u and your spouse all experience past and current attested and current original on company letter head and mentioned all duties time of start and your job title
6.Funds
No need to send this time
7.language
If u have any send them
8.miscellaneous like

assport,marriage certificate etc
Yes for both of u notary attested
CONTRACT RESPECTING FINANCIAL SELF-SUFFICIENC
http://www.cic.gc.ca/english/pdf/kits/forms/imm0008egen.pdf (Imm0008)
check all other documents which relates to u in below site
http://www.immigration-quebec.gouv.qc.ca/en/biq/hong-kong/dcs-workers/list-documents.html
Are they correct?
Me and my spouse do not have birth certificate, will our educational transcript showing date of birth holds good for this
Actually they really need your proper birth certifcate issued by Municipal corporation of your city. but if u want just send your application without original birth certifcate and wait and c what they said, but my advise is at the mean time try to make it from muncipal corporations?
It also says that i can notify my educational and experience certificates, does that i mean that i need to get a notary stating all the documents are valid
yes u have to notarized all of your document expect those who u r sending original one.
